		<description>Neil, it&#039;s been a while and the server is a few miles away, so can&#039;t open it to look, but remember using 5.25-to-3.5 drive bay adaptors.  They are just metal brackets that take up the extra space between the hard disk and the larger 5.25 bay area normally used by your CD burner and/or floppy drive.  I think the SC440 had 3 of those 5.25 bays, and I only needed 1.
